Understanding Therapeutic Yoga
Therapeutic yoga is an adapted form of yoga that focuses on using gentle postures, breathing exercises, meditation, and relaxation techniques to address specific health concerns and promote self-healing. Unlike traditional yoga classes that may emphasize physical fitness and flexibility, therapeutic yoga is tailored to the needs and limitations of each individual, making it suitable for people of all ages and fitness levels.
Benefits of Therapeutic Yoga
1. Stress Relief: One of the primary benefits of therapeutic yoga is its ability to reduce stress and promote relaxation. The combination of gentle movements, deep breathing, and mindfulness practices helps calm the nervous system, allowing the body and mind to unwind and let go of tension.
2. Pain Management: Therapeutic yoga can be particularly beneficial for individuals suffering from chronic pain conditions such as arthritis, back pain, or fibromyalgia. The gentle stretches and strengthening exercises incorporated into therapeutic yoga classes can improve flexibility, reduce muscle tension, and alleviate pain.
3. Emotional Well-being: The mind-body connection is at the core of therapeutic yoga. By incorporating meditation and mindfulness practices, this form of yoga helps individuals develop self-awareness, manage emotions, and cultivate a positive mindset. Regular practice can contribute to improved mental health, reduced anxiety and depression, and enhanced overall well-being.
4. Healing and Recovery: Therapeutic yoga can be a valuable tool for individuals recovering from injuries or surgeries. The carefully designed sequences of therapeutic yoga classes aid in restoring strength, flexibility, and balance, supporting the healing process and preventing further injuries.
5. Enhanced Sleep Quality: Many people struggle with sleep disorders or find it challenging to relax before bedtime. Therapeutic yoga promotes deep relaxation, preparing the body and mind for restful sleep. The incorporation of gentle poses, breathing techniques, and guided meditation can significantly improve sleep quality and help individuals experience more restorative rest.
Finding Therapeutic Yoga Classes
To embark on your therapeutic yoga journey, it is essential to find reputable and qualified instructors who specialize in this form of yoga. Look for studios or wellness centers that offer therapeutic yoga classes or search for certified instructors who have received specific training in therapeutic yoga. These professionals will have the expertise to adapt the practice to your unique needs and guide you through the healing process.
